Post Job Free

Resume

Sign in

Selenium Engineer

Location:
Denver, CO
Posted:
February 19, 2020

Contact this candidate

Resume:

MOUNIKA CHOWDARY AREKATLA

adbuoh@r.postjobfree.com

571-***-****

Professional Summary:

Around 4 years of experience in Manual/Automated Testing of Web based, Client/Server applications using Automation Tools such as Selenium Web Driver, Cucumber, Junit/TestNG.

Experience in developing Automation Test Scripts using Selenium WebDriver, Java, Cucumber, TestNG, JUnit for various domains such as Financial, Banking and E-commerce.

Strong knowledge of Software Development life cycle (SDLC), Software testing life cycle (STLC) .

Experience on Agile Environment and tested the application under SCRUM (Agile) Methodology and attended Daily Scrum meet for status reporting.

Well versed in reviewing and analyzing the Business requirements and developing Test Plan, Test strategies, Test cases, Test data, Test procedure, Test reports and documentation of Manual and Automation Tests.

Experience in creating frameworks from scratch Level.

Proficient in Integration testing, System testing, Smoke testing, Regression testing, Performance testing, Functional testing, and GUI testing.

Used Selenium web driver and TestNG to run parallel testing by creating groups.

Conversant in identifying the correct GUI elements for creating automation scripts using Selenium locators such as name, ID, Link Text, CSS Selector and XPath.

Good exposure to REST Assured and Soap UI Webservices testing using SOAP UI, postman.

Designed and implemented different automation frameworks like data driven framework, Page Object Model frame work for a number of projects.

Proficient in Saucelabs, used to test on different browser combinations.

Developed Test Scripts to implement Test Cases, Test Scenarios, behavioral features and step definitions for BDD (Behavior Driven Development) using Cucumber.

Used Selenium Screenshots for bug reporting, analysis and exception debugging.

Performed Cross-Browser and Compatibility Testing to test whether the web applications are working as desired in different browsers and environments.

Parallel Test Execution is implemented to decrease the Test Execution time.

Involved in the creation/design of Automation framework for the JAVA application.

Experienced with SQL to run data integrity tests for backend testing.

Excellent Communication skills and ability to work either independently or in a team and to handle multiple tasks in order to meet deadlines and deliverables.

Education:

Bachelor’s of Engineering in Computer Science, Hyderabad, India

Masters in Computer Information Sciences, Kent, Ohio

Certification:

Certified Salesforce Admin

Technical Skills:

Test Approaches

Waterfall, Kanban, Agile/SCRUM, SDLC, STLC, Bug Life Cycle

Testing Tools

Selenium WebDriver, Selenium IDE, Selenium Grid,

JUnit, Test NG, Cucumber, Postman

CI / CD Tools

Jenkins, Sauce Labs

Frameworks

Keyword Driven, Data Driven, Hybrid, Page Object Model (POM)

Programming Languages

JAVA, SQL, PYTHON

Web Technologies

HTML5, DHTML, CSS3, XML, XPATH

Databases

MySQL, SQL Server

Management Tools

Maven, Bit Bucket, GIT

Operating Systems

Windows, UNIX, LINUX

Cloud

Salesforce

Defect Tracking Tools

JIRA, HP ALM(Quality Center)

Utilities

Eclipse, FireBug, FirePath

Professional Experience:

Client: TransAmerica, Denver Aug 2018- Till Date

Role: QA Test Automation Engineer

Description: Transamerica builds an exciting new app that brings together wealth, health, and the powerful links in between. Gathers all financial accounts in one spot, so that customers can review what they earn, what they owe, and what they are saving.

Responsibilities:

Designed Test cases from Requirements, Functional Specifications and Design Documents

Involved in building automation framework from scratch using selenium web driver, cucumber, Java, TestNG, Jenkins, Maven and Eclipse IDE .

Worked with team to create document and execute Test Plan, Test cases & Test scenario to perform functional and integration testing of the systems.

Using standard Gherkin Test Case format developed test cases.

Testing the REST and SOAP Web services/API’s using the client application such as POSTMAN to validate request and response

Defect management systems, JIRA was used to report defects

Performed back end database testing using SQL

Tested applications in different environments like Test and Model regions.

Used JIRA for defect management and stories organization for Incremental basis.

Documented and executed test plans and test cases, tracked and published results using QTest.

Documented and tracked defects as they are found till closure.

Organized testing documents, testing results, and testing certifications in conjunction with the framework of a System Development Life Cycle/Scrum Methodology.

Environment: Selenium WebDriver, SQL Server 2014, JIRA, XML, Kanban, Eclipse IDE, Firefox, Fire Path, Firebug, SVN, XPath, CSS, TestNG, Jenkins, POSTMAN

Client: Fannie Mae, Virginia July 2017 – Aug 2018

Role: Software Developer Engineer in Test(SDET)

Description: Lender Record Information (LRI) Form 582 allows to prepare Lenders annual certification and submit it electronically to Fannie Mae, as well as to provide periodic updates regarding Lenders Business.

Responsibilities:

Analyzed Requirements, project documents and closely worked with the Business Team to get the clarifications addressed and developed test plans, scenarios.

Developed automation framework using Selenium, Cucumber, Maven with Java, RestfulAPI and Postman in QA Automation.

Performed testing on different Salesforce Sandboxes and actively involved in verifying the Deployment status while deploying code to higher environments.

Performed UAT testing in upper sandboxes to verify the code.

Involved in verifying Email Relay testing to check the company security policies.

Actively participated in Sandbox Refreshes after every Production releases and performed required steps to copy data.

System Integration Testing, and E2E Testing effort. Coordinated UAT test support.

Used Saucelabs to test on different browser combinations.

Developed Automation Scripts with Selenium WebDriver, Eclipse, Java and developed Cucumber, Behaviour Driven Development (BDD) framework with Gherkin.

Used JIRA for defect management and stories organization for sprint basis.

Scheduled nightly jobs for parallel regression run and fail rerun jobs using Jenkins.

Trigger build to test environment from CI/CD sandbox and monitor deployment status in Salesforce sandbox.

Implemented Selenium Best Practices for Better Code Reuse.

Participate in all Agile meetings like Daily standups, Grooming/planning, Sprint demo and retrospective meetings.

Environment: Selenium WebDriver, Java, Android, iOS, SauceLabs, SQL Server 2014, Eclipse IDE, Maven, Salesforce, BitBucket, Cucumber, Gherkin, BDD, JIRA, Apache POI, Jenkins, TDD, XML, Agile, REST API, POSTMAN

Client: Intelligroup Asia, Hyderabad Jan 2014- Dec 2014

Role: Selenium Automation Tester

Description: Intelligroup is a global provider of innovative consulting, technology, and outsourcing services. Its services are broad based and include business process improvement, analytical services, ERP implementations, global roll-outs, E-business solutions, upgrades, testing, as well as application management, and infrastructure support. Its Lifecycle management services leverage tools that they have developed for system performance and business process optimizations. Intelligroup is committed to continuous process improvement and innovation and ensure that our processes are assessed at high maturity level compliance for CMMI regularly.

Responsibilities:

Worked on Agile Environment and tested the application under SCRUM Methodology. Attended Kickoff meetings. Reviewed requirements, functional and technical Design Documents.

Involved in writing Test Case by using Design Docs and Acceptance criteria.

Participate in requirements, functional design, technical design and release notes walkthroughs.

Developed Automation framework using Selenium WebDriver and Extended TestNG Framework by adding some helper classes and methods.

Utilized TestNG new feature (TestNG Reporting and Screenshot) to capture multiple failures of the test case instead of stopping at the first failure.

Designed Data Driven Framework to extract the data from excel sheets using Excel JAR Files and to drive the data into the test cases .

Used Firebug for inspecting web pages and to locate Web Elements.

Wrote CSS Selector and XPath manually to work on dynamic Web Elements.

Performed Cross Browser testing on different browsers.

Regression testing was performed after each build release of the application using Selenium.

Successfully wrote SQL queries to verify the database updates, inserts and deletion of the records.

Performed System, Integration, Smoke, Functional, Positive and Negative and monitored the behavior of the applications during different phases of testing using testing methodologies.

Environment: JAVA, Selenium WebDriver, Firebug, Firepath, XML, XPATH, Agile, SQL, Windows, Eclipse



Contact this candidate